Q: What does the electronic power steering Warning Light mean?

asked by on January 11, 2016

What does the electronic power steering Warning Light mean?

The electronic power steering Warning Light is located on the instrument panel, and is accompanied by a buzzing sound. When this light illuminates, there is a problem with the electronic power steering system. This issue can reduce your ability to steer, so you should stop the car immediately and have the vehicle serviced.

Tip

Like all warning lights, the electronic power steering Warning Light briefly illuminates when you turn the car on. The light is only a problem if it stays lit when the engine is turned on.
